Facilities management involves overseeing and maintaining the infrastructure and services that support the functionality of buildings and organisations. It includes tasks such as health and safety compliance, maintenance scheduling, waste management, security measures, and energy efficiency strategies. Professionals in this field ensure that workplaces remain safe, operational, and cost-effective, contributing to the overall efficiency of businesses and organisations.
